Robert A. Berger 97, of Bedford, died Monday, January 1, 2017.  He was born on July 17, 1920, in Philadelphia, the third of seven children to the late William E. and Anna (Simpers) Berger.  On February 23, 1946 in Lindenwold, NJ he married Regina F. (McBurney) Berger who preceded him in death on April 22, 2014.  Together they had 3 children, Eileen, James and William.  Only James survives, a retired Presbyterian Minister in Estero, FL.  Bob has two grandchildren, Benjamin living in Tampa, FL, and William in Los Angeles, CA. 

Bob grew up in Laurel Springs NJ.  He then graduated from Haddon Heights High School in 1937, and served for a year with the Civilian Conservation Corps in California.  He was drafted in 1943 and served with the US Army, 2459th Quartermaster Truck Company in the China-Burma-India Theater.  He was a truck mechanic in the Army and a machinist for nearly 30 years.  He retired early to build his dream house in Bedford.  Bob was a devout Christian, and a life-long youth leader and advisor.  He and Jean touched hundreds of lives with their caring guidance to teenagers and young adults, primarily through the Christian Endeavor organization.
